Hiking around Kuślin offers a network of trails characterized by gentle terrain and minimal elevation changes, making it suitable for accessible walks. The region features nature reserves and connects local towns, providing a mix of natural and cultural points of interest. These routes are predominantly easy, traversing flat landscapes. The area is ideal for those seeking relaxed outdoor experiences.

Migdał
June 8, 2025, Former District Court and Prison

Former district court and prison built in 1805. In 1848, Polish insurgents were tried and imprisoned here.

Migdał
June 8, 2025, Town Hall

The town hall was built in 1898 in the Neo-Renaissance style (so-called northern). The ground floor of the building was intended for shops, the first floor for the mayor's apartment.

The former bishop's palace was built of brick in the mid-18th century in the classicist style. It was completely rebuilt in a fire in 1858 (the palace itself survived the fire). Neo-Renaissance elements were added at that time.

Migdał
June 8, 2025, Old Brick Mill

An old, brick mill from the end of the 19th century. Now it seems abandoned and unused.

The St. Stanislaus Bishop's Church in Buku was built in the classical style between 1838-1846, based on a design by German architect Karl Friedrich Schinkel. It was rebuilt after being destroyed in 1945 and features a rococo interior with elements from the 18th century.

Frequently Asked Questions

How accessible are the hiking trails around Kuślin?

The hiking trails around Kuślin are generally very accessible, characterized by gentle terrain and minimal elevation changes. Most routes are classified as easy, making them suitable for a wide range of hikers, including beginners and those seeking relaxed outdoor experiences. There are over 25 easy routes available.

What are the typical lengths and durations of hikes in Kuślin?

Hikes in Kuślin vary in length, but many popular routes are around 3-4 miles (5-6 km) and can be completed in 1 to 2 hours. For example, the Rezerwat Duszniczki loop from gmina Duszniki is an easy 3.6-mile (5.8 km) trail, typically taking about 1 hour 29 minutes. Longer options are also available, such as the Franciszek Rost Mural loop from Nowy Tomyśl, which is a moderate 7-mile (11.2 km) hike.

What kind of scenery can I expect on the trails?

Hikers in Kuślin can expect a blend of natural and cultural scenery. The trails often traverse flat landscapes, passing through local nature reserves with diverse flora and fauna. Many routes also connect local towns, offering glimpses of historical architecture and cultural points of interest. You'll find peaceful woodlands, open fields, and charming village settings.

What interesting places can I explore near the hiking trails?

Several interesting attractions are located near the hiking trails. You can visit the historic Wąsowo Palace, explore The Largest Wicker Basket in the World in Nowy Tomyśl, or see the impressive Church of the Assumption of the Blessed Virgin Mary and of St. John the Baptist and St. John the Evangelist in Lwówek. These sites offer a cultural complement to your outdoor adventures.
